BERNE — Garry L. Porter, a lifelong Hilltown resident who worked as a surveyor, married his sweetheart and, with her, raised three children. He died peacefully on Tuesday, June 18, 2019 at the Grand of Guilderland. He was 75.

He was born in Westerlo on Aug. 25, 1943 to the late Robert and Esther (née Lee) Porter.

He graduated from Berne-Knox High School in June 1961. He married his sweetheart Donna Murphy Porter on July 11, 1964, and together they raised three children.

Mr. Porter was a member of the Operating Engineers Union for over fifty years and worked as a surveyor. He was a member of Berne Masonic Lodge 684.

“He enjoyed playing Pinochle and Pitch with his family and friends,” his family wrote in a tribute. “He was an avid deer hunter. He enjoyed baseball and was a Braves fan.”
